What are perennial vegetables?

Perennial means that the plant will grow year after year: Artichokes, Asparagus, Beans (perennials like scarlet runner), Broccoli (perennials like purple cape), Cannas (there are edible forms), Cardoon, Chard (perennial), Chicory, Chives, Chokos, Dandelions, Fennel, French sorrel, Garlic Chives, Ginger, Good King Henry, Japanese hornwort, Jerusalem artichokes, Lemon Balm, Lovage, New Zealand spinach, okinawan spinach, Purslane, Rhubarb, Rocket, Sorrel, Sweet potato, sunchokes, Tamarillo, Walking Onions.


What is the Latin name for the herb known as 'chives'?

the latin name for chives is Allium Schoenoprasum. There are 5 types- chives, fine-leaved, white chives , pink chives and garlic chives(chinese chives)


How do you kill chives?

To kill chives, you will have to dig them out of the soil. Be sure that you get the entire bulb or the chives will grow back.
